CSUF Linkage with St. George's University School of Medicine

With its dedication to a universal model of education, the School of Medicine at St. George’s University offers a comprehensive program of study to accommodate the academic backgrounds and professional aspirations of students from all over the world.

St. George’s University has joined with CSU Fullerton to offer students an opportunity to obtain a BS/MD degree. Through the partnership, qualified students are able to pursue a career in medicine at St. George’s University following successful completion of the BS degree or pre-health professions certificate at CSU Fullerton. CSU students who apply and are admitted to the combined degree program may enter the four year MD program at SGU upon successful completion of the undergraduate degree program.

Eligibility

Since eligibility criteria for linkage programs tend to be more extensive than for traditional applicants, applicants must meet the following eligibility requirements in order to apply for a CSUF linkage program with St. George’s University M.D. Program:

  1. CSUF Undergraduates must have completed Biology 172 and 273; Chemistry 120A and 120B; Math 115, 130, or 150A. (In some cases equivalent classes from other institutions may be accepted).
  2. CSUF Pre-Health Professions Certificate applicants are eligible for consideration once they have completed their first semester of classes in the PHPC program.

Requirements

For consideration into a linkage program, students must complete BOTH the St. George’s University M.D. Program Requirements and CSUF Linkage Program Requirements.

CSUF Linkage Program Requirements

  1. Submit completed CSUF Linkage Program Application by the deadline.
  2. Undergraduates: Completion of course work with a cumulative GPA of 3.30 or higher in pre-requisite courses required by SGU
  3. Pre-Health Professions Certificate Program: Completion of certificate with at least 47 units and a GPA of 3.60 or above
  4. No "F" or "D" grade in any pre-requisite course required by SGU
  5. A competitive MCAT score, which is a cumulative score within 3 points of the average entering score at SGU in the prior term
  6. A recommendation for admission by an SGU Admission Officer who has interviewed the student in person

Requirements to apply to the SGU M.D. Program

  1. Undergraduates: Biology 172 and 273; General Chemistry 120A and 120B; Organic Chemistry 301A, 301B, and 302; 1 semester of Calculus; cumulative GPA of 3.3 or higher.
  2. Pre-Health Professions Certificate Students: completion of 30 units or more with a cumulative GPA of 3.5 and above

CSUF will supply the SGU Admission Officer with copes of the nominee's resume, a letter of recommendation from the CSUF Pre-Health Professions EAP Committee, two additional recommendation letters from science or math faculty, and official CSUF and high school transcripts. Student will also submit a personal statement discussing their motivation toward health care.

Acceptance into the Linkage Program is provisional upon completion of all requirements which include but are not limited to:

  1. Applicants must submit a centralized application (AACOMAS, AACPMAS, PHARMCAS, OPTOMCAS) on or before the schools’ closing date.
  2. For the DO linkages, MCAT must be completed by January of the year you wish to matriculate.
  3. All courses on the study plan must be completed by the end of Spring 2017 with no grades below B and an overall GPA of 3.6 PHPC students
  4. A grade or B or below, a grade of Incomplete or Fail or a semester GPA below 3.6 will be grounds for review and potentially revoking of the acceptance into the Linkage Program.
  5. Appropriate and required involvement in community and clinical activities.
  6. All additional requirements as indicated in contract letter.
